Careers Vision Statement

West Hill School is committed to providing high quality careers education, information advice and guidance (CEIAG), for all our students. Embedded within our school mission and vision statements, our careers programme is designed to complement and enhance our whole school curriculum and is always supportive of students’ aspirations, strengths and skills. A planned programme of activities from year 7 through to year 11 supports students to develop a healthy understanding of themselves, empowering them to feel successful and make ambitious future choices in order to realise their aspirations.

Careers Strategy

Our strategic priorities to achieve our vision:

  • Embedding a comprehensive careers programme, fully mapped to the Gatsby Benchmarks and CDI Framework so that our career-related learning meets the needs of all our students.
  • Ensure that every student understands the full range of opportunities and pathways available to enable them to make informed and ambitious choices for their future.
  • Developing professional development and training so that every student has access to high-quality careers information and guidance from all members of staff or stakeholders.
